This four-day training, led by school security experts from Critical Intervention Services (CIS) Craig Gundry and Hector Rodriguez, will move school protection officers forward in their ability to prevent and respond to security threats unique to school campuses.

Topics will include broadening school violence awareness, implementing emergency communication and alert procedures, recognizing and reporting threats and concerns, developing active shooter response procedures, and more. LIMITED SPOTS OPEN.

Craig Gundry, PSP, cATO, CPS
VP, Special Projects

Craig is the Vice President of Special Projects for Critical Intervention Services and consultant with over 30-years of specialized focus on designing security programs for protection against acts of terrorism and mass violence. In addition, Craig is an expert witness and columnist for Workplace Violence Today magazine. As an instructor, Craig has trained over 5,000 security professionals globally im advanced security topics.

Hector Rodriguez, Critical Intervention Services CIS

Hector Rodriguez, CPO
Security Consultant

Hector is a CIS staff security consultant and provides expert assistance to clients on matters related to school security, crime prevention for multi-family properties, security department operations, workplace violence, and protection of houses of worship. Hector has over 20 years of experience in security management and previously led one of the most advanced private security operations in the United States.
